Historically, lines between sexual orientation and gender identity were frequently blurred by society. In the 19th and early 20th centuries, anyone who defied traditional gender norms—whether through their choice of romantic partner or their choice of clothing—was often grouped together under clinical and derogatory labels. This forced shared isolation created a natural alliance.

Originating in Harlem during the late 20th century, Black and Latine transgender women established the Ballroom scene as a sanctuary from racism and transphobia. Ballroom introduced "voguing," structural "Houses" (surrogate families for estranged youth), and competitive categories that parodied and subverted societal standards of class and gender.
